Tess Koppelman, general assignment reporter at WDAF-TV Fox 4, has developed a unique sweeps piece that analyzes the impact of bloggers on the media. Much of her segment will focus on Tony Botello, the owner of tonyskansascity.com, who has one of the area's most-read and influential blogs. John Landsberg of Bottom Line Communications was interviewed for the piece. He discussed whether it is good or bad for blogs to have such influence. The story is called "Behind the Blogs" and will air Friday (2/8) during the 9 p.m. news hour. The first part of the story looks at why people blog, what do they get out of it and some of the unique perspectives people can find online. The focus then will examine blogger Tony of TonysKansasCity.com and answer the questions: Is he really the persona he projects online? Can one blog really affect media and politics? Should blogs have that kind of influence?
